Kidderminster Covenant Church

The charity is an independent evangelical Christian church, providing a spiritual home for its congregation and reaching out to the local community and beyond with the Christian message. The church gives financial support to charities and other specific needs locally, throughout the uk and overseas. From May 2015 the church's main Sunday meeting is in a redundant Roman Catholic church building.
